Best regards, Micha On 19/08/2024 21:29, Roger Bivand wrote: > Adding the output of sessionInfo() and sf_extSoftVersion() might also help. > The difficulty Zivan points out is that the structure as read is valid, but > before conversion to text by dput() may have actually had non-identical first > and last coordinates, because of the number of digits used. Also try putting > the file created by saveRDS(aoi, ...) on a website with a link here.
